Stake Key
stake_test1ur90zlqsschawyev0lswhwcklrawamwm6vtpnu7c7d5nzsgj27f3g
Overview
Hex: e0caf17c10862fd7132c7fe0ebbb16f8faeeeddbd31619f3d8f3693141
Controlled Total Stake: 4799.08866 AP3X
Rewards Available: 0 AP3X
Rewards Withdrawn: 0 AP3X
Delegated To: d0a66f7ece3eafc08d2f71ad1665429802b3123567ab5ae4b82396da

Latest 20 Transactions

View All